Graduation cap decorations are a wonderful way to personalize and make your graduation attire even more special. Here are some DIY ideas for decorating your graduation cap:
1. **Tassel charms**: Attach small charms, beads, or rhinestones to the tassel of your graduation cap using hot glue, wire, or string.
2. **Painted designs**: Use fabric paint or markers to create custom designs on your graduation cap. You can add your name, initials, or a meaningful quote.
3. **Stickers and decals**: Apply stickers or decals featuring your favorite quotes, symbols, or themes to make your graduation cap stand out.
4. **Ribbons and bows**: Tie ribbons or bows around the tassel or on the side of the graduation cap to add some color and flair.
5. **Glitter and rhinestones**: Add some sparkle with glitter glue, rhinestones, or sequins. You can create intricate designs or simply sprinkle some glamour onto your graduation cap.
6. **Beaded tassel**: Create a beaded tassel by threading beads onto the cord of your tassel. This adds an extra layer of customization and visual interest.
7. **Stenciling**: Use stencils to add custom designs, logos, or symbols to your graduation cap. You can use fabric paint, markers, or even iron-on transfers.
8. **Embellished tassel holder**: Add some flair to the tassel holder by attaching small charms, beads, or decorations using hot glue or string.
9. **Personalized monogram**: Create a custom monogram or initials on your graduation cap using fabric paint, markers, or appliques.
10. **Theme-based designs**: If you're graduating in a specific field (e.g., art, music, engineering), incorporate theme-related elements into your decoration design.
Remember to follow any guidelines or rules set by your school or institution regarding graduation cap decorations. And most importantly, have fun and make it your own!

College graduation caps, also known as mortarboards or tam o' shanters, are a traditional part of the academic regalia worn by graduates on commencement day. While the basic design and functionality of the cap remain the same, students often decorate them to express their individuality and creativity. Here are some popular ways to decorate college graduation caps:
1. **Stickers and decals**: Students can use stickers and decals to add colors, designs, or messages to their caps. These can be simple shapes or elaborate designs.
2. **Ribbons and sashes**: Graduates can add ribbons or sashes in school colors, favorite team colors, or personal colors to give their cap a pop of color.
3. **Pins and brooches**: Small pins or brooches with special meanings or symbols can be attached to the cap to represent interests, hobbies, or achievements.
4. **Tassels and cords**: Tassels are a traditional part of college graduation caps, but students can also add custom-made tassels in their school colors or personal preferences.
5. **Writing and doodles**: Some graduates choose to express themselves through writing or drawing on the cap. This might include quotes, inside jokes, or personalized messages.
6. **Glitter and sparkles**: Why not add a little sparkle to your graduation cap? Glitter, rhinestones, or other embellishments can make it truly unique.
7. **Personal items**: Students may choose to attach small personal items that hold special meaning, such as photos, charms, or mementos.
Some popular themes and ideas for decorating college graduation caps include:
* Representing a favorite hobby or interest (e.g., music, sports, art)
* Honoring a mentor or role model
* Incorporating school spirit or tradition
* Expressing personal style or humor
* Commemorating a special achievement or milestone
Remember to check with your university's administration or graduation committee to see if there are any specific rules or guidelines regarding cap decorations.
